Some nursing roles follow routines. Others give you the opportunity to lead.

Southern Health Partners is seeking a

Registered Nurse Medical Team Administrator

to oversee on site medical services at the

Waushara County Jail . This full time position offers a unique opportunity to practice nursing with autonomy while guiding the day to day delivery of care in a structured correctional healthcare environment.

In this

solo RN leadership role , you will serve as the primary clinical authority at the facility, coordinating care, supporting patient needs, and ensuring quality medical services are delivered with professionalism and integrity.

For nurses ready to step away from crowded units and constant interruptions, this position offers a focused setting where your clinical judgment and leadership truly matter.

What Makes This Role Different

• Practice nursing with independence and professional trust

• Serve as the clinical leader for the facility medical program

• Build meaningful patient interactions in a structured environment

• Collaborate with an experienced regional medical support team

• Enjoy a consistent weekday schedule that supports work life balance

At Southern Health Partners, our nurses lead with accountability, compassion, and ethical care while serving a patient population that often has limited access to healthcare.

Position Responsibilities

• Oversee and coordinate the delivery of medical services within the facility

• Provide patient assessments, treatment, and medication management

• Maintain medical documentation and compliance standards

• Communicate with facility leadership and SHP regional medical staff

• Promote quality care, safety, and patient dignity in all interactions
